Please take 30 seconds to fill out this product request page (you have to manually input the car because they don't have the GT in the drop down menus): http://www.weathertech.ca/service/product-request-form/ Part of the reason they arent as "bulgy" is due to them fitting inside the window channel rather than flimsy 3M tape onto the door frame. Not sure where you see in channel. Look closely at the picture (of a 2011 Elantra) and you'll see that its stick on by how they overlap the B pillar. And it says "Tape On Application Provides A Finished Look" -------------------- |
